Pritzker gives big bucks to Democrats running for state’s top court — but GOP says he’s skirting the law

Showing the high-stakes nature of the state’s Supreme Court races, Gov. J.B. Pritzker has dipped into a trust fund to contribute to two Democratic judicial candidates in races that could reshape the Illinois Supreme Court — a decision Republicans say is skirting contribution limits the governor set himself.

Chief Justice Roberts delays handover of Trump tax returns to House panel

The House Ways and Means panel first requested Donald Trump’s tax returns in 2019 as part of a probe into the Internal Revenue Service’s audit program and tax law compliance by the former president.

Trump Organization faces criminal tax fraud trial over perks

The Trump Organization is on trial this week for criminal tax fraud — on the hook for what prosecutors say was a 15-year scheme by top officials to hide perks.
